Smoke 2015 not importing XML

I just got a Premiere Pro Project to finish from a client. I tried exporting an XML to send it to Smoke, but Smoke won't import the XML. It says it's not valid. But when I import to any other finishing application, it's fine. I really want to use Smoke for this project, but I just can't get it started.

Smoke only supports XMLs and AAFs coming from Final Cut Pro and Avid.

We do not officially support AAFs or XMLs coming from Adobe Premiere Pro.

Adobe put their own "secret" sauce and formatting into the files that Smoke can't read and this is why we only support certain variations.

The only workaround is to import the XML into FCP and re-export as a XML.

FCP will strip out the "non-standard" code and the new XML should import into Smoke.
